**Ticket DRV-412: staging env misconfigured for driver-assignment heuristic**

Plugin authors targeting the Haulpoint dispatch API: the staging sandbox shipped without the heuristic scorer enabled, so `assignDriver()` falls back to round-robin and your weighting hooks never fire. This is an env problem, not a plugin API change. Do not patch around it. Fix: set `HEURISTIC_MODE=weighted` and restart the sandbox worker. The scorer also requires its auth secret. Append this line to your sandbox `.env`:

secret setting of yagep-bahif: LEDGER_TOKEN8=7eb0ad88

## Building Access — Spares Room (Hullbrook Annex)

Contractors: the spare hardware room is down the east corridor on the ground floor, third door on the left. Sign in at the front desk first and grab a visitor lanyard. Anything you take out, jot it in the blue logbook — yes, even the little stuff. The door self-locks, so don't wedge it. To get in, punch in the code below.

staff pass of hagug-taguf = bdg-HJ-9

Key Ceremony Checklist — Item 7 (Quorumhale vault signing)

Before sealing begins, run the leaked-file-descriptor hunt on the ceremony laptop. List all open descriptors for the signing process and confirm none point outside the airgapped volume. If any stray handles appear, abort and notify the ceremony lead. Once the scan comes back clean, record the result in the ledger using the phrase below.

recovery phrase for fajeg-kawep: druix-gorius-briax-ulaeth-fraox-lammir-pelox-jormir-pelwyn-julir